karınca kolonisi optimizasyon algoritması

karınca kolonisi optimizasyon algoritması

Karınca kolonisi optimizasyon algoritması, optimizasyon problemlerini çözmek için karıncaların karmaşık davranışlarından yararlanan, biyo-ilhamlı bir yaklaşımdır. Dinamikler ve kontroller bağlamında bu algoritma, doğanın verimli sistemlerine dair büyüleyici bir bakış açısı sunuyor. Araştırmacılar, karıncaların yiyecek arama davranışlarını simüle ederek karmaşık optimizasyon problemlerini çözmek için güçlü bir araç geliştirdiler.

Bu konu kümeleri, karınca kolonisi optimizasyonu kavramlarını, bunun biyo-ilhamlı dinamikler ve kontroldeki uygulamalarını ve daha geniş dinamikler ve kontrol sistemlerine yönelik etkilerini araştırıyor.

Dinamik ve Kontrollerde Biyo-İlham

Karmaşık biyolojik sistemleri anlamak, ilerleyen teknoloji için her zaman ilham kaynağı olmuştur. Biyo-ilhamlı dinamikler ve kontrol, çeşitli uygulamalara yönelik sistemleri tasarlamak ve optimize etmek için doğadan bilgiler alır. Karınca kolonisi optimizasyonu, mühendislik çözümlerini geliştirmek için biyolojik davranışlardan yararlanmanın en belirgin örneklerinden biridir. Karıncaların işbirlikçi yiyecek arama davranışını taklit eden bu algoritma, dinamik ve kontrol sistemlerindeki optimizasyon problemlerini çözmek için güçlü bir araç sağlar.

Karınca Kolonisi Optimizasyonu: Doğanın Dinamiklerini Taklit Etmek

Karınca kolonisi optimizasyon algoritması karıncaların yiyecek arama davranışlarından ilham almıştır. Karıncalar yiyecek ararken kimyasal feromon izleri bırakırlar ve kolektif davranışları, yiyecek kaynaklarına giden en kısa yolun keşfedilmesine yol açar. Bu karmaşık, merkezi olmayan sistem, optimizasyon problemlerini çözmek isteyen araştırmacıları ve mühendisleri büyüledi. Algoritma, karmaşık sorunlara en iyi çözümleri bulmak için dijital karıncalar, çevreleri ve feromon iletişimi arasındaki etkileşimi modeller.

Karınca Kolonisi Optimizasyonunun Temel Kavramları

Karınca kolonisi optimizasyonunun temel konsepti, karıncaların yiyecek arama davranışlarının dinamik adaptasyonunda yatmaktadır:

  • Merkezi Olmayan Karar Verme: Bir karınca kolonisine benzer şekilde, algoritma merkezi olmayan bir şekilde çalışır ve bireysel temsilcilerin yerel bilgilere dayanarak yerel kararlar almasına olanak tanır.
  • Feromon İletişimi: Karıncalar tarafından bırakılan feromon izlerini simüle eden algoritma, gelecek vaat eden çözümler hakkında bilgi iletmek için bir tür dolaylı iletişim kullanır.
  • Keşif ve Kullanım Dengesi: Algoritma, yiyecek arayan karıncaların adaptif davranışını taklit ederek yeni çözümlerin araştırılmasını ve bilinen iyi çözümlerin kullanılmasını dengeler.

Biyo-Esinli Dinamik ve Kontrol Uygulamaları

Karınca kolonisi optimizasyonu, biyo-ilhamlı dinamikler ve kontrol alanında, karmaşık optimizasyon sorunlarını çözmek için yenilikçi yollar sunan çeşitli uygulamalar bulmuştur:

  • Swarm Robotics: Mühendisler, karınca kolonisi optimizasyonunun ilkelerinden yararlanarak, keşif, haritalama ve arama kurtarma operasyonları gibi görevleri gerçekleştirmek üzere robot sürülerini koordine etmek için algoritmalar tasarlayabilirler.
  • Ağ Yönlendirme: Algoritmanın merkezi olmayan yapısı, dinamik değişikliklerin ve karmaşık topolojilerin uyarlanabilir ve verimli çözümler gerektirdiği ağ yönlendirmeyi optimize etmek için onu uygun kılar.
  • Kaynak Tahsisi: Üretim veya lojistik gibi kaynakların en iyi şekilde tahsis edilmesi gereken dinamik ortamlarda, karınca kolonisi optimizasyonu, kaynak tahsisi sorunlarının çözümü için biyo-ilhamlı bir yaklaşım sağlar.

Dinamik ve Kontrol Sistemlerine Yönelik Çıkarımlar

Karınca kolonisi optimizasyonu, biyo-ilhamlı dinamikler ve kontroldeki doğrudan uygulamasının ötesinde, dinamikler ve kontrol sistemleri alanı için daha geniş çıkarımlar sunar:

  • Uyarlanabilir Optimizasyon: Algoritmanın merkezi olmayan ve uyarlanabilir doğası, onu değişen koşullara gerçek zamanlı uyarlamanın çok önemli olduğu dinamik sistemleri optimize etmek için çok uygun hale getirir.
  • Sağlamlık ve Dayanıklılık: Karınca kolonisi optimizasyonu, doğal sistemlerden ilham alarak kontrol sistemlerinin sağlamlığını ve esnekliğini artırabilir ve onları beklenmedik kesintiler veya belirsizliklerle başa çıkma konusunda daha yetenekli hale getirebilir.
  • Çok Etmenli Sistemler: Karınca kolonisi optimizasyonunda merkezi olmayan karar verme ve ortaya çıkan davranış ilkeleri, çeşitli kontrol ve optimizasyon görevleri için çok etmenli sistemlerin tasarımına ilham verebilir.

Karınca kolonisi optimizasyon algoritması, doğanın dinamiklerinin modern mühendislik zorluklarına yönelik yenilikçi çözümlere nasıl ilham verebileceğinin ilgi çekici bir örneğini sunuyor. Araştırmacılar ve mühendisler, karıncaların kolektif zekasını ve uyum sağlama davranışlarını anlayıp simüle ederek, dinamik ve kontrollerdeki karmaşık sistemleri optimize etmek için güçlü bir aracın kilidini açtılar.